CHENNAI: A day before the counter for filing nominations closed,  DMK candidate for RK Nagar byelection N Marudhuganesh filed his nomination papers on Wednesday. Earlier in the day, Marudhuganesh met the party’s working president MK Stalin to seek his blessings.

A large number of DMK cadre gathered outside the office of the Returning Officer in Tondiarpet expressing their support to Marudhuganesh in the multi-cornered contest in the constituency which fell vacant after the demise of former Chief Minister J Jayalalithaa. Later, Indian Union Muslim League (IUML) which had an alliance with DMK in the 2016 Assembly polls, held a meeting in which plans were devised to support DMK’s campaign in RK Nagar. ENS
